https://pcpartpicker.com/list/wtQ4Ls
- In terms of motherboard/cpu I settled on the highest AMD socket AM5, since the previous gen is more less finsihed.
- In terms of motherboard I wanted to get something with AMD X670E chipset since that seemed to be the highest and I also wanted to get onboard wifi for flexability, he will likely be connected via ethernet.
- In terms of processor the Razen 7 7700x semed to have the highest marks.
- Not sure about ram, I was reading 32G is plenty for a gaming rig.
- Not sure about video. I wanted something high enough but not blowing the budget. I've read the (RTX 3600) video card is more less the limiting factor in your build and sets the rules for more/less what you can play.
- Case: Was the highest rated case, not sure about anything else.
- Power Supply: Was the higest rated power supply. I think I upgraded to this one because PickApart told me my board needed dual 8-pin and the previous (cheaper) supply only had one.
- Cooler: I wanted to go liquid for the noise and I believe this will fit in my case.
- Hard Drive: It's not on the list, but I'm looking at the WD Extreme SSD M.2
